Mojados is a municipality located in the province of Valladolid, Castile and León, Spain. According to the 2004 census (INE), the municipality has a population of 2,959 inhabitants. The town is crossed by the river Cega. There is a bridge over the same six stone arches, built in 1575 by Juan de Nates under command of Philip II.
